Output 3bc85c68b438b543961613d15eb6098f493ac3e35d25a5a8ed2925b81a87bd2e:0

value
1047628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abdd5f9a010ac752c0e63f566f0579efb3487b1e OP_EQUAL
address
3HMkfeGE5Jqf1GK3PuMR1NEs6MnAbrHszv
transaction
3bc85c68b438b543961613d15eb6098f493ac3e35d25a5a8ed2925b81a87bd2e
spent
true